Discounts available
- Multiple-night stay: This discount applies to housing costs for those staying three or more consecutive nights.
- 3-4 nights: Two percent (2%) off total housing costs
- 5-7 nights: Four percent (4%) off total housing costs
- 8-10 nights: Seven percent (7%) off total housing costs
- 11 or more nights: Ten percent (10%) off total housing costs
- For youth groups: One staff or chaperone space provided free of charge for every 7 youth

Cancellation policy
Groups who cancel their reservations will be charged a cancellation fee as outlined below.
- 120 days or more before earliest arrival date: $250
- 90-119 days before earliest arrival date: 25% of estimated fees
- 45-89 days before earliest arrival date: 50% of estimated fees
- Less than 45 days before earliest arrival date: 100% of estimated fees
Insurance
General liability insurance is necessary to obtain when using Oregon State University's facility. Those groups covered by OSU usually do not need to obtain additional coverage. Other groups must secure general liability insurance at their own expense and keep it in effect during their stay. Here are the guidelines for necessary coverage:
- PERMITTEE shall secure at its own expense and keep in effect during the period related to use of the PREMISES, general liability insurance with a minimum limit of $1,000,000 per occurrence or $2,000,000 per occurrence for PREMISES use with Elevated Risk.
- Oregon State University, its trustees, officers, employees, and agents shall be included as additional insured on the required liability insurance. The policy must be issued by an insurance company permitted to do business in Oregon, with a minimum A.M. Best rating of A‐VII.
- All events and activities involving unaccompanied minors (under age 18) require physical/sexual abuse and molestation (SAM) liability coverage with a minimum limit of $2,000,000 per occurrence.
- Liquor liability insurance is required for all events with alcohol. Certificates of Insurance and any applicable endorsements shall be provided as proof of required insurance prior to PERMITTEE’S use of the PREMISES.
- OSU reserves the right to require additional insurance based on risks associated with PERMITTEE’S use of the PREMISES.
